Energy calculated at HF/daug-cc-pVTZ
 hartrees
Energy at 0K-118.308742
Energy at 298.15K-118.317275
HF Energy-118.308742
Nuclear repulsion energy82.871373
The energy at 298.15K was derived from the energy at 0K and an integrated heat capacity that used the calculated vibrational frequencies.
